The underlying causes and observation of these diagnoses are reviewed here. Ims are divided into four major groups A reflex, sometimes called a spinal reflex, is a rapid, involuntary reaction in response to a stimulus
The reflex arc is the path taken by the nerve impulse during an involuntary movement.

Involuntary movements refer to abnormal movements that occur without the individual's intention, often associated with conditions such as hyperkinetic movement disorders, which include dystonia, chorea, myoclonus, and tremor.
